Had a day out sight seeing. The Blyde River Canyon is situated in the Drakensberg region of eastern Mpumalanga, South Africa. The reserve protects the Canyon including sections of the Ohrigstad and Blyde rivers,also the geological formations around the Bourke's Luck Potholes. The bridges connect the overlooks of the potholes and the gorge.
The Three Rondavels are three round mountain tops. These formations are due to the slow erosion of underlying soft stone, leaving the exposed quartzite and shale rondavels.
God's Window was not very clear due to heat haze. The cliffs plunge down over 700 metres. On a clear day you can see Kruger Park and the border with Mozambique.
